Output 62689cf42b4de215f967fbc7af24abdf272581e860c9245a8949ebb42f514cc9:13

value
2394500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ea0728fb0d5097d5c841d98350b791e2cdd9b4c OP_EQUAL
address
3EhA5sWs7ULT3tLHJLZsFPVrv823NmkQ2c
transaction
62689cf42b4de215f967fbc7af24abdf272581e860c9245a8949ebb42f514cc9